Pilates: Historie, Šest principů & Ochranná známka

Pilates je metoda tělesného cvičení, která byla vyvinuta a propracována na začátku 20. století Josephem Pilatesem v Německu, Velké Británii a Spojených státech amerických. Roku 2005 tuto metodu pravidelně cvičilo na 11 miliónů Američanů. Počet amerických instruktorů Pilatesovy metody tehdy dosahoval 14 tisíc.
